GRAAM successfully organized a Governance Talk Series under the Youth for Governance Fellowship – Mysuru 2025 on the theme “Participatory Governance for Environmentally Sustainable Cities: Engaging Youth and Citizens” at the Department of Environmental Science, JSS Academy of Higher Education & Research, Mysuru.
Distinguished Speakers
The session brought together three distinguished speakers whose expertise and experience enriched the conversation on urban sustainability and civic engagement:
- Ms. P. Anusha Executive Director, Mysuru Zoo
- Mr. Madhukar M Assistant Executive Engineer (Environment), Mysuru City Corporation
- Mr. Ramesh Kikkeri Renowned Environmentalist, Mysuru

Leadership and Support
The session was presided over by Dr. Ravisha K A, Dean, School of Life Sciences, JSS AHER, with Mr. Bhagavan Bidarakote serving as the Guest of Honour.
Key Themes and Action Points
The speakers emphasized the importance of sustainable practices at the community level and encouraged active youth participation in environmental initiatives, including:
🌱 Promoting the use of biodegradable alternatives to reduce plastic pollution
♻️ Waste segregation at the household level to improve recycling and resource recovery
🌳 Tree plantation and green conservation drives to enhance urban green cover and biodiversity
